FT5140/FT5150 Multiply/Divide Transmitters respond to the product or ratio of
two DC inputs and provide a proportional, isolated DC output. A rugged NEMA 4X
splashproof, corrosion-resistant housing protects the transmitter in outdoor and
industrial environments. The circuit boards are urethane coated for protection
against condensation and contaminants. FDT5000 Series transmitters include a
3-1/2 digit user-rangeable display to provide local process indication in
engineering units.
Standard calibration calculates the inputs and outputs on a percent-of-span
basis. For example, in an FT5140 multiplying transmitter with 4/20mA inputs and
a 0/10V output, when both inputs are at 12mA (50%) the output will be 2.5V
(25%). The equation is: 0.5 x 0.5 = 0.25. Nonstandard calibrations are
available, including dissimilar input ranges and input-to-output offsets. We
also can, as a special, create the function, Output = (A x B)/C. Contact us with
your requirements.
Available options include AC and DC power choices and reverse-acting
transmitter (decreasing output with increasing input).

ELECTRICAL CONNECTIONS
Connections are made to 8 terminals within the enclosure:
1: Input A (positive).
2: Input common (negative).
3: Input B (positive).
4:
No connection.
5: Output positive.
6: Output negative.
7: Power (AC or, if DC
power option, DC plus).
8: Power (AC or, if DC power option, DC minus).
DETAILED SPECIFICATIONS
|
Voltage Input Capabilities:
|
100mV minimum span, +/-20V maximum input. Offset
ranges are allowed. (Input Impedance: 200kohms or greater.)
|
|
Current Input Capabilities:
|
1mA minimum span, +/-100mA maximum input. Offset
ranges are allowed. (Input Resistance: Varies with input range. Contact factory
for details. 62 ohms for 4/20mA input.)
|
|
Voltage Output Capabilities:
|
1 volt minimum output span, -10 to +15V absolute
limit. Offset ranges are allowed. Maximum output load, 10mA (1Kohm at 10V
output).
|
|
Current Output Capabilities:
|
1mA minimum output span, 0 to +25mA absolute
limit. Positive offsets are allowed, negative outputs are not. Output drive
capability, 24V (1,200 ohms max. at 20mA output).
|
|
Display Capabilities:
|
Low end and full scale readings may be anywhere between
-1999 and +1999 counts. A fixed decimal point may be added in any position.
Minimum span (full scale minus low end) is 10 counts. Reverse-acting display is
possible (full scale reading downscale from low end). Display may be re-ranged
by user.
|
|
Accuracy (factory calibration):
|
+/-0.2% of span. (For divider, input B must
be greater than 20% of span to achieve rated accuracy.)
|
|
Adjustability:
|
Zero and span each are adjustable approx. +/-15% of span.
|
|
Response Time:
|
Under 100 milliseconds.
|
|
Isolation:
|
3-way (Power/Input/Output) 1,500Vac rms (2,100V peak). (The inputs
are not isolated from each other.)
|
|
Guaranteed Operating Temperature:
|
-10 to +60OC (14 to 140OF).
|
|
Temperature Stability:
|
+/-0.02% of span per OC, or better.
|
|
Power Requirements:
|
AC, 115 or 230Vrms, 50/60Hz, 2.5V-A. DC, 12 or 24V, 2.5W.
